CHICAGO (AP) — Right-hander Seranthony Domínguez and the Chicago White Sox finalized a $20 million, two-year contract Thursday.
Domínguez gets $7 million this year and $10 million in 2027, and the agreement includes a $12 million mutual option for 2028 with a $2 million buyout.
